Output 80b51f85ad6d4b2f08c34ac2252bf7fc573c8ea41fee50cfb2c29b7b35f43f87:0

value
571366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d963c6b423ecb3d4a836eb7b9654b8f77f0e5313 OP_EQUAL
address
3MWU5jz3AMtBhJ3iurhGnrd4c76VKwvgUL
transaction
80b51f85ad6d4b2f08c34ac2252bf7fc573c8ea41fee50cfb2c29b7b35f43f87
spent
true